Cómo instalar y configurar Plex Server en una Raspberry Pi.

Por Víctor Aracil - julio 25, 2024


Si acabas de adquirir una Raspberry Pi y quieres transformarla en un servidor de medios con Plex, te guiaré paso a paso para que puedas tener un servicio 24/7 de cine en casa, o escuchar música en cualquier dispositivo desde dentro o fuera del hogar.

Qué necesitas.

Antes de comenzar, asegúrate de tener los siguientes elementos:

- Conexión a Internet.

- Monitor.

- Ratón y teclado.

- USB para la instalación del sistema operativo (SO).

- Dispositivo HDD externo para el almacenamiento de tus películas, series, música, etc.

Instalar Plex en una Raspberry Pi.

En los próximos pasos, detallaré las acciones a seguir para que instales Plex en tu Raspberry Pi. De modo que todo quede dentro de un orden de seguimiento.

Instalar Raspberry Pi OS.

Para ello vamos a usar la aplicación Raspberry Pi Imager.




  • Inserta tu USB en el ordenador.
  • Abre Raspberry Pi Imager y selecciona el sistema operativo Raspberry Pi OS (64-bit), que es el recomendado.
  • Selecciona tu USB como destino.
  • Haz clic en Write y espera a que finalice el proceso.

Una vez completado, inserta el USB en tu Raspberry Pi; conéctala al monitor, teclado y ratón, y enciéndela.

Asignar una IP estática.

Para que tu servidor DHCP no asigne una dirección IP diferente, y tengas problemas de conexión, es útil tener una IP estática en tu Raspberry Pi.

Abre un terminal en tu Raspberry Pi y edita el archivo de configuración de DHCP con el comando:

sudo nano /etc/dhcp/dhclient.conf

Agrega las siguientes líneas al final del archivo (ajustando los valores de '192.168.x.x' según tu configuración de red):

interface eth0
static ip_address=192.168.x.x/24
static routers=192.168.x.x
static domain_name_servers=192.168.x.x 1.1.1.1

Guarda y cierra el archivo.

Edita el archivo /boot/cmdline.txt.

sudo nano /boot/cmdline.txt

y agrega la línea IP=192.168.x.x , dirección IP que  elegiste anteriormente en ' static ip_address'.

Reinicia con sudo reboot.

Actualizando la Raspberry Pi.

Antes de actualizar, vamos a mejorar el rendimiento iniciando el sistema sin interfaz gráfica y habilitando SSH para conexiones remotas.

Abre un terminal y ejecuta sudo raspi-config, ve a 'Boot Options' y selecciona 'Console Autologin' para iniciar sin interfaz gráfica.

Habilita SSH en 'Interface Options'.

Ahora, actualiza el sistema.

sudo apt update && sudo apt upgrade -y
    
Instala el protocolo de transferencia HTTPS.

 sudo apt install apt-transport-https

Descarga y agrega la clave de cifrado para Plex.

wget https://downloads.plex.tv/plex-keys/PlexSign.key


sudo apt-key add PlexSign.key

Agrega el repositorio de Plex.

echo 'deb https://downloads.plex.tv/repo/deb public main' | sudo tee /etc/apt/sources.list.d/plexmediaserver.list
   

Actualiza la lista de paquetes.

sudo apt update

Instalar Plex Media Server.

Después de actualizar e instalar los repositorios, llega el momento de instalar Plex.

Instala Plex Media Server.
    
sudo apt install plexmediaserver

   
Reinicia el servidor Plex.
 
sudo service plexmediaserver restart

Preparando el disco externo.

Para utilizar el almacenamiento externo en Plex,  prepararemos el disco duro externo.

Conéctalo a tu Raspberry Pi y verifica las particiones.

sudo parted -l




Crea un directorio para montar el disco, por ejemplo:

sudo mkdir /media/plexhdd


Monta la partición (suponiendo que es `/dev/sdb1`):
  
sudo mount -t ext4 /dev/sdb1 /media/plexhdd/


Vuelve a crear otros subdirectorios para las bibliotecas de Plex, por ejemplo:
    
    sudo mkdir /media/plexhdd/peliculas
    sudo mkdir /media/plexhdd/series
    sudo mkdir /media/plexhdd/musica

    
Verifica el montaje.

df -h




Para que el montaje sea permanente, edita el archivo fstab.
    
sudo nano /etc/fstab

Agrega la siguiente línea (ajustando según el UUID de tu partición, que puedes encontrar con el comando sudo blkid)
   
UUID=57c12004-01  /media/plexhdd  ext4 defaults,nofail,noatime,nodiratime,errors=remount-ro 0 0



Para asegurarte quue no hay ningún problema en el archivo, monta todas las particiones.

sudo mount -a

Cómo configurar y acceder al servidor Plex.

Ahora que Plex está instalado y tu disco de medios está preparado, accede al servidor Plex a través deñ navegador web, con 'http://<tu_IP>:32400/web'.

Sigue las instrucciones para crear tu cuenta Plex y configurar tus bibliotecas, y agrega los directorios correspondientes (películas, series, música) en cada tipo de contenido.



Una vez configurado podrás acceder a tus medios desde cualquier dispositivo conectado a tu red local o desde Internet, si has habilitado el acceso remoto desde la configuración, abriendo el puerto que corresponda en el router.




  • Comparte:

Puede que también te guste

0 Reviews

Vuelve arriba